With sadness and love, the family of Douglas Astin announces his passing on September 27, 2021 at Parkwood Institute, London. Doug was the cherished husband of Norma (predeceased July 24, 2021) for over 54 years. Loving father to Paul (predeceased), Jim and Steph, their partners, Serena and Chad. Loving brother to Margaret and her husband Chris. Loving brother-in-law to Dolly (predeceased). Loving Uncle to Emma & Mike and Matthew & Sandrine - and the Astin/Powell family. Loving Tito to Sheilah & Billy, Renato & Noemi, Joel & Chyrll, Vina & Arvin and Phyllis Dee & Darius - and entire Juanero Family. Loving adoptive grandad to Sara & Rick. Doug's lifetime was dedicated to providing a great life for his family - immediate and extended. He created jobs through manufacturing and engineering. He was a strong participant in the Society of Manufacturing Engineers. He was dedicated to the church and various means of charity & community including the Daily Bread Food Bank, Lions Club and the Kinsmen. Alongside his life partner Norma, they founded the Filipino-Canadian Association of London and District 50 years ago which is a Filipino charity and community group that continues to this day. Doug was a voracious reader - mystery, crime and sci fiction were his favourites. He loved the Blue Jays, the Raptors, Star Trek, golf, chess, travelling, good wine and hosting friends. Doug had a playful nature but loved a great debate. We will miss you dearly.
